大数据服务有限公司

大数据云计算 ·
首页 / 资讯 / MPP架构:并行处理,提升性能

MPP架构:并行处理,提升性能

MPP架构:并行处理,提升性能
大数据云计算 大数据分析系统架构怎么选 发布:2026-06-29

如何构建高效的大数据分析系统架构?

随着大数据时代的到来,企业对数据分析的需求日益增长。如何构建一个高效、稳定的大数据分析系统架构,成为了企业IT架构师和CTO/CIO关注的焦点。本文将从MPP架构、列式存储、数据湖等方面,探讨大数据分析系统架构的选型要点。

一、MPP架构:并行处理,提升性能

MPP(Massively Parallel Processing)架构,即大规模并行处理架构,是大数据分析系统架构中常用的技术之一。MPP架构通过将数据分布到多个节点上,并行处理数据,从而大幅提升查询性能。

MPP架构具有以下特点:

1. 高度并行:MPP架构可以将数据分散到多个节点上,每个节点独立处理数据,并行执行查询,大幅提升处理速度。

2. 弹性伸缩:MPP架构支持动态扩展,根据业务需求调整节点数量,满足不同规模的数据处理需求。

3. 低延迟:MPP架构的分布式存储和计算,降低了数据传输延迟,提高了查询响应速度。

二、列式存储:优化查询效率

列式存储是一种针对大数据分析优化设计的存储方式。与传统行式存储相比,列式存储具有以下优势:

1. 高效查询:列式存储将数据按列存储,查询时只需读取相关列的数据,减少了数据读取量,提高了查询效率。

2. 数据压缩:列式存储可以通过压缩算法降低存储空间占用,降低存储成本。

3. 支持复杂查询:列式存储支持复杂的SQL查询,满足多种数据分析需求。

三、数据湖:整合多源数据,实现统一管理

数据湖是一种以文件系统为基础的大数据存储架构,能够存储海量结构化、半结构化和非结构化数据。数据湖具有以下特点:

1. 高扩展性:数据湖能够存储海量数据,满足企业不断增长的数据存储需求。

2. 多源数据整合:数据湖支持多种数据源接入,实现数据的统一管理和分析。

3. 开放性:数据湖采用开源技术,降低了企业使用成本。

总结

构建高效的大数据分析系统架构,需要综合考虑MPP架构、列式存储、数据湖等多种技术。企业应根据自身业务需求、数据规模和性能要求,选择合适的技术方案。在选型过程中,关注SLA承诺、横向扩展能力、迁移成本与厂商生态成熟度等因素,确保系统稳定、高效运行。

本文由 大数据服务有限公司 整理发布。

更多大数据云计算文章

上海数据挖掘入门:开启大数据分析之旅大数据分析系统架构:常见型号解析与选型逻辑**数据可视化制作步骤详解:从零到一,轻松掌握商业智能工具:告别传统报表,开启数据驱动决策新时代云迁移方案,如何按需精准报价?**云主机远程桌面连接故障排查指南揭秘大数据分析:十大常用分类算法排名解析**数据中心基础设施规划:关键要素与实施步骤数字化转型,代理加盟如何选择?**图像识别中的分类算法:揭秘其核心原理与应用云原生数据仓库:架构选型背后的逻辑与考量大数据分析系统架构:揭秘其核心要素与选型策略**
友情链接: 江苏金属制品有限公司双鸭山市机械制造有限公司云南珠宝有限公司南京科技有限公司重庆建材有限公司旅游酒店佳木斯市装饰设计工程有限公司重庆科技贸易有限公司焊接切割设备